The Menstrual Phase After Ovulation? Understanding the Cycle

The menstrual cycle is a complex, finely tuned process that prepares the body for potential pregnancy each month. One key question many ask is: Menstrual Phase After Ovulation? This phase occurs after ovulation, the release of an egg from the ovary, and it signals whether or not fertilization has taken place.

Ovulation typically happens around the midpoint of a standard 28-day cycle—usually day 14. Once the egg is released, it travels down the fallopian tube where it may meet sperm and become fertilized. If fertilization does not occur, hormonal changes trigger the menstrual phase, which involves shedding the thickened uterine lining built up during the previous weeks.

This shedding is what causes menstrual bleeding. It’s a natural reset mechanism allowing the body to prepare for another cycle. The menstrual phase usually lasts between 3 to 7 days but can vary from person to person. Understanding this phase clarifies how fertility and menstruation are linked and why timing matters in reproductive health.

Hormonal Changes Driving the Menstrual Phase

The menstrual phase after ovulation hinges on a delicate balance of hormones. After ovulation, levels of progesterone and estrogen rise sharply as the corpus luteum forms from the ruptured follicle in the ovary. This hormonal duo supports the uterine lining, making it thick and nutrient-rich to nurture a potential embryo.

However, if fertilization doesn’t happen within about 12 to 24 hours post-ovulation, these hormone levels start to drop. The corpus luteum degenerates, leading to a steep decline in progesterone and estrogen. This hormonal withdrawal causes blood vessels in the uterine lining to constrict and break down.

The result? The thickened endometrium detaches and exits through the vagina as menstrual blood. This entire process signals that pregnancy has not occurred and resets the uterus for a new cycle.

The Physiological Process During Menstruation Post-Ovulation

Once hormone levels drop after ovulation without fertilization, physiological changes kick into gear. Blood vessels supplying oxygen and nutrients to the endometrium constrict sharply, causing tissue breakdown.

The outer layer of this endometrial lining becomes necrotic—meaning cells die—and detach from underlying tissue layers. As this tissue breaks apart, it mixes with blood and mucus from cervical glands. The cervix also softens slightly to allow this mixture to pass through more easily.

The uterus contracts rhythmically during menstruation to help expel this material through the vagina. These contractions can cause cramping sensations commonly experienced during periods.

Menstrual flow varies widely among individuals but generally consists of blood (both fresh red and darker old blood), mucus, and cells shed from inside the uterus.

Duration and Characteristics of Menstrual Flow After Ovulation

The menstrual phase following ovulation typically lasts between 3 to 7 days but can be shorter or longer depending on various factors such as age, health status, stress levels, and hormonal balance.

During this time:

  • Blood flow is heaviest during initial days.
  • Color can range from bright red to dark brown.
  • Clots may appear due to coagulated blood.
  • Cramping or mild discomfort often accompanies flow due to uterine contractions.
  • Some women experience mood swings or fatigue linked with hormonal shifts.

Variations in cycle length or flow intensity are normal but sudden or severe changes should prompt medical consultation since they might indicate underlying conditions like hormonal imbalances or uterine abnormalities.

Common Symptoms Experienced During Menstrual Phase After Ovulation?

The transition into menstruation brings about several physical symptoms tied closely with hormonal fluctuations:

    • Cramps: Caused by prostaglandin-induced uterine contractions expelling tissue.
    • Bloating: Water retention linked with falling progesterone levels.
    • Mood Changes: Irritability or mild depression related to serotonin fluctuations.
    • Fatigue: Lowered energy levels due partly to blood loss and hormonal shifts.
    • Tender Breasts: Swelling caused by declining progesterone post-ovulation.

While these symptoms are common, their intensity varies widely among individuals based on pain tolerance, lifestyle habits like diet/exercise, and overall health status.

The Impact of Fertilization on Menstrual Phase After Ovulation?

If fertilization occurs shortly after ovulation—within roughly 12–24 hours—the entire scenario changes drastically:

  • The fertilized egg travels down into the uterus.
  • It implants itself into the thickened endometrial lining.
  • The corpus luteum remains active longer than usual.
  • Progesterone production continues at high levels.

This sustained progesterone prevents menstruation by maintaining that nutrient-rich lining essential for embryo development. Instead of bleeding out as usual, menstruation is delayed until either pregnancy ends naturally or hormones drop later in gestation if pregnancy fails.

Thus, absence or delay of menstruation after expected dates often signals early pregnancy—a key biological marker women monitor closely using home tests or clinical confirmation methods.

The Connection Between Irregular Cycles And Problems In The Menstrual Phase After Ovulation?

Irregularities in timing or flow often stem from disruptions during or immediately following ovulation—such as anovulatory cycles where no egg is released at all despite hormonal signals attempting otherwise.

Common causes include:

    • Poor thyroid function impacting metabolic rate/hormones;
    • Cysts interfering with follicle development;
    • Nutritional deficiencies affecting hormone synthesis;

When these disruptions occur repeatedly over months/years without resolution they may lead to chronic irregularities including missed periods (amenorrhea), excessively heavy bleeding (menorrhagia), or spotting between cycles (metrorrhagia).
